PURPOSE OF TRANSACTION In February and March 2001, CEI issued $459,000,000 aggregate principal amount of its 2% Exchangeable Senior Notes due 2021 (the "Exchangeable Notes"). This issuance was reported on Amendment No. 4 to Schedule 13D (filed with the Commission on April 27, 2001). Pursuant to the terms of the Fourth Supplemental Indenture, dated as of February 23, 2001, by and between CEI and The Bank of New York, as Trustee (the "Fourth Supplemental Indenture"), at any time before the close of business on February 15, 2021, holders of the Exchangeable Notes had the right to exchange each $1,000 principal amount of their Exchangeable Notes into 16.5115 shares of Class A Common Stock, subject to adjustment upon the occurrence of certain events. Upon exchange, CEI had the right to deliver shares of the Class A Common Stock of the Company or cash based on the value of such shares. Pursuant to the terms of the Fourth Supplemental Indenture, CEI sent notice to the holders of the Exchangeable Notes on January 17, 2002 of such holders' right to require CEI to repurchase the Exchangeable Notes on February 15, 2002 for cash at a purchase price of 100% of the principal amount of such holders' Exchangeable Notes plus accrued and unpaid interest to, but excluding, the purchase date. All of the outstanding Exchangeable Notes were tendered to CEI. CEI repurchased $454,500,000 aggregate principal amount of Exchangeable Notes on February 19, 2002 and the Amendment No. 7 to Schedule 13D Page 5 of 8 Anne Cox Chambers Cox Communications, Inc. remaining $4,500,000 aggregate principal amount of Exchangeable Notes on February 22, 2002 for total cash consideration of $459,000,000. Mrs. Chambers indirectly beneficially owns 393,288,968 shares of Class A Common Stock (including 27,597,792 shares of Class A Common Stock into which the Class C Common Stock is convertible), which represents approximately 65.5% of the Class A Common Stock. CEI is the holder of (i) all of the outstanding capital stock of CHI, which directly beneficially owns approximately 61.0% of the Class A Common Stock, and (ii) all of the outstanding capital stock of CICI, which directly owns all of the outstanding capital stock of CDNS, which in turn directly beneficially owns approximately 4.5% of the Class A Common Stock (including for the purposes of these calculations the 27,597,792 shares of Class A Common Stock into which the Class C Common Stock beneficially owned by the Cox Corporations may be converted at any time on a share-for share basis). Therefore, CEI indirectly exercises beneficial ownership over an aggregate of approximately 65.5% of the Class A Common Stock. There are 605,263,039 shares of common stock of CEI outstanding, with respect to which: (i) Barbara Cox Anthony, as trustee of the Anne Cox Chambers Atlanta Trust, exercises beneficial ownership over 174,949,266 shares (28.9%); (ii) Anne Cox Chambers, as trustee of the Barbara Cox Anthony Atlanta Trust, exercises beneficial ownership over 174,949,266 shares (28.9%); (iii) Barbara Cox Anthony, Anne Cox Chambers and Richard L. Braunstein, as trustees of the Dayton Cox Trust A, exercise beneficial ownership over 248,237,055 shares (41.0%); and (iv) 266 individuals and trusts exercise beneficial ownership over the remaining 7,127,452 shares (1.2%). Thus, Barbara Cox Anthony and Anne Cox Chambers, who are sisters, together exercise beneficial ownership over 598,135,587 shares (98.8%) of the common stock of CEI. In addition, Garner Anthony, the husband of Barbara Cox Anthony, holds beneficially and of record 43,734 shares of common stock of CEI. Barbara Cox Anthony disclaims beneficial ownership of such shares. Thus, Mrs. Chambers and Mrs. Anthony share ultimate control over the Cox Corporations, and thereby indirectly exercise beneficial ownership over approximately 65.5% of the Class A Common Stock.
